Subject: On-call intro — Ledgerpane audit-log viewer

Hi Maren,

Welcome to the rotation. Ledgerpane is our audit-log viewer; most pages involve stale index snapshots or the retention job overrunning its window. Restarting the indexer is safe and usually resolves both. Escalate to the Corvalis team only if entries are missing entirely. The runbook with triage steps is on the internal wiki here.

dashboard of fajef-tagag = https://gitlab.ordingrid.local/projects/deploy/secrets/settings/86c7687d0c1ab34e

As a plugin author, confirm your integration handles the new structured payload: status, environment, and rollout percentage are now separate fields rather than a single message string. Bots parsing the old free-text format will silently show stale statuses, so update matchers and test against the sandbox channel on Corvane staging. Announcements for canceled rollouts now fire a distinct event — subscribe to it explicitly. Record the build you validated against using the token that appears below.

session token of taguf-fafop = htk14_d9cbf74e1cdbce

TICKET-4182: Tax-rate lookup cache failing to refresh. The Ratewell cache service in the Quillbrook cluster stopped pulling updated jurisdiction tables on Monday because its credential to the RateFeed internal API expired. Stale rates were served for roughly six hours before alerts fired. Rotation is now documented in the Ratewell maintainer notes; future maintainers should verify expiry dates quarterly. A fresh key has been provisioned and validated against staging. Use the key below.

service key, kagep-yafop: qvz23-ZKPHptIdEFAcWdmbBSRvIiM

### Checklist Item 7 — Off-Site Backup Tapes (Warehouse Shift Lead)

Before the weekly off-site run, confirm the tape case from the Quillbrook server room is locked, the tamper seal is intact, and the manifest count matches the tape log. Record the seal number in the shift book and keep the case in the secure cage until pickup. Do not release it to anyone except the scheduled courier, and apply the following hand-over instruction.

drop instructions, hahip-badug: the quenox ralath courier leaves the kaseth fraiel rusiel tameth belys istdor ralion giliel ledger at gate 7830 under passcode 165413